Each shelf of a shelving unit is a quarter of a circle with a radius of 32 cm. What is the area of each shelf

Area = 1/4 πr²
Area = 1/4 π (32)²
Area = 804.25 cm²
--------------------------------------
Answer: 804.25 cm²
